Opening 2026 World Series Odds – Dodgers +370 to Repeat
By Chris Amberley in MLB Baseball
Published:
- The 2025 World Series champion Dodgers are +370 to repeat in 2026
- The Yankees have the next shortest odds at +750, while the Blue Jays are +2000
- Keep reading for the opening 2026 World Series odds following the Dodgers title
The LA Dodgers may have just lifted their second World Series trophy in as many years, but I’m already looking ahead to next season. The 2026 World Series odds are out, and online sportsbooks like the Dodgers chances for a three-peat.
2026 World Series Odds
LA opened as the World Series odds favorites at +370, followed by the New York Yankees at +750. No team has won three straight championships since the Bronx Bombers in the late 90’s, but on paper this Dodgers team has all the ingredients to replicate the feat.
As for the Toronto Blue Jays, the team whose hearts were just ripped out by LA, they’re priced all the way down at +2000. That’s longer than eight other teams, including three that didn’t even make the 2025 postseason. Talk about disrespect.

Blue Jays are Biggest Value at +2000
If you think the Blue Jays are a one hit wonder, I’d implore you to think again. Toronto’s lineup destroyed enemy pitching this postseason, after performing exceptionally well during the regular season. The Blue Jays led MLB in batting average and OBP. They were top-five in scoring and OPS, all while striking out at the second lowest mark.
They’re led by perennial AL MVP odds contender Vladimir Guerrero Jr., who just capped off one of the great playoff performances of all-time.
Up and down the lineup they have players who get on base and hit for power, and few changes are expected heading into next season. George Springer is back at the top of the lineup, while Addison Barger is set to ascend to elite slugging status. Alejandro Kirk and Daulton Varsho add more pop from the middle of the order, and they’ll also have a healthy Anthony Santander from Opening Day.
And then there’s Bo Bichette. Last spring there was concern he might leave in free agency, but that’s not happening now. Bichette led MLB in hits prior to his late season injury, and picked up right where he left off in the World Series. He’s deserving of a big pay day, and Toronto won’t risk one of the faces of the franchise walking away in free agency.
As for the rotation, Trey Yesavage has the look of a future Cy Young winner. Ace Kevin Gausman is back, and there’s belief the Blue Jays will also resign Shane Bieber. The ladder was instrumental in their World Series run, and would be one of the best number three starters in all of baseball.
Toronto is built to get back to the World Series now, but isn’t being properly priced. I’d much rather have their roster and rotation over any other AL team, making them a clear value bet to repeat at +2000.
Dodgers Destined For Another Deep Run
As long as there’s no salary cap in baseball, the Dodgers will continue to rack up playoff and World Series appearances. Their bullpen and the bottom half of their lineup was a glaring weakness throughout the playoffs, and you can bet they’ll address those issues in the offseason.
Shohei Ohtani is and will remain the best player in baseball, while Yoshinobu Yamamoto is a future Cy Young odds champion. The rest of their starting rotation is as good as any in baseball, with Ohtani, Blake Snell and Tyler Glasnow offering opposing lineups little relief.
I expect them to target one of the big bats like Kyle Tucker or Kyle Schwarber in free agency, bolstering a lineup that led the NL in virtually every statistical category. I wouldn’t fault anyone for betting them to raise another banner, but only two franchises have ever won three in a row, and laying +370 on any team to three-peats is way too short of a price.
Mariners are the Best of the Rest
Until the dust settles and we see where some of these big name free agents land, I don’t love any longshots to win it all. The one team I can’t quit is the Seattle Mariners, who were 8 outs away from their first World Series appearance.
Seattle had Toronto on the brink thanks to its potent lineup, and its exceptional pitching staff. Yes, they have a few key bats to re-sign like Josh Naylor, Eugenio Suarez and Jorge Polanco, but the rest of the roster is largely in tact.
That’s bad news for the rest of baseball. The M’s are one of only six teams with a winning record every season since 2021. Their farm system owns eight of the top-100 prospects in baseball, including Kade Anderson the third overall pick in this year’s Draft who profiles as a future ace.
Speaking of pitching, Seattle’s top-four starters are all under contract for two more years, and they have Ryan Sloan waiting in the minors, who flashed top end stuff in his first professional season.
The Mariners lineup was top-10 in scoring, slugging and OPS in 2025, and features Cal Raleigh and Julio Rodriguez two of the AL’s most dangerous hitters.
Seattle is young (with only three regulars over the age of 28), talented and deep. They’re going to be a contender for a long time to come, and it’s only a matter of time before they make a World Series appearance. At +1300 they’ll get my money right away, and as soon as Divisional odds are released I’ll be betting them to win the AL West again as well.
